Why join the Web3Approved initiative?
The Web3Approved program provides the first 100 projects that join with free decentralized hosting for their websites for the next 100 years.
Decentralized or Web3-based website hosting means that web files get stored on a decentralized network of nodes instead of a centralized, single point-of-access (or failure) server. This manner of website hosting is associated with a range of benefits compared to central hosting solutions, including:
- Multiple replications of web files on a network of thousands of participating servers guarantee that a website or app remains accessible even during service outages of individual servers, ensuring its continuous uptime.
- Without a centralized hosting services provider, no single entity can cut access to your website, destroy its storage, or tamper and manipulate your website files. Hence, making your website censorship-resistant and fully immutable.
- No unauthorized party can access your website information, increasing security and privacy.

How does this set-and-forget technology work?
IPFS
In a nutshell, IPFS splits the uploaded files into smaller chunks and creates cryptographic hashes. It also receives a unique fingerprint called a content identifier (CID), which acts as a permanent record of your file as it is at that point in time.

How to join Web3Approved?
Joining the Web3Approved program and onboarding your website to Web3 hosting is done via a simple GitHub action.
- First, you need to host your static website on IPFS. You can do this on the Apillon platform or using Crust Network. You’re also free to choose any other provider.
- After your website is hosted on IPFS, you can acquire your IPFS URL. You can find Apillon’s IPFS website link here.
- Create a pull request for this Git and include your address.
- You’re now ready to use GitHub Actions to set up automatic deployment.
Once you’ve completed all the steps, the name of your project will automatically be added to the list of all the Web3Approved adopters.
